The full breakdown

What it's made of and why it matters

The jug is clear polypropylene (PP) or polyethylene (PE), both food-contact plastics with low leaching risk at room temperature and neutral pH. Activated carbon filter media is inert and does not shed microplastics into water under normal use. The plastic housing itself is durable and resistant to chemical degradation from chlorinated tap water, making it one of the safer filter jug materials on the market.

The brand's record and disclosure

Philips has not published detailed material safety data sheets or third-party certifications (NSF, WQA) for this specific jug model in public records. The company's broader water filtration division operates under vague sustainability claims but lacks transparent disclosure of filter cartridge composition, microbial testing protocols, or replacement intervals. No major recalls or contamination incidents are documented for this product line.

How it compares in its category

Filter jugs typically use polypropylene or BPA-free copolyester housings; Philips' PP jug is standard and safer than older acrylic alternatives. Most competitors (Brita, TAPP, PUR) publish cartridge lifespan and bacterial growth prevention measures more openly. This Philips model lacks visible NSF certification, which is common among budget-tier offerings but a notable gap versus premium brands.

If you buy it

Replace the filter cartridge every 1-2 months or per manufacturer guidance (verify on packaging); standing water in an unmaintained jug can harbor bacterial biofilm regardless of plastic safety. Store jug in a cool, dry place away from direct sunlight to prevent any plastic degradation. Do not expose to temperatures above 60°C (140°F), as polypropylene softens beyond this range. Rinse the jug weekly and allow it to dry fully to minimize mold or algae growth in the housing.
